I am in Memphis and was ordering for a group of neighbors of a recently deceased lady who's funeral was in Dyersburg. None of us was able to attend. If it weren't for another friend who attended the funeral sending us a picture we would have thought that what we viewed online was what was sent. The arrangement we ordered listed the plants that were in the arrangement and included a flowering pink plant and another with colorful green and pink foliage. They were planted in a nice willow basket with a fern and two other aesthetically pleasing plants. It was beautiful and cost over $90 with tax. The one that was delivered had three green plants in a cheap basket. There was no attempt to create the aesthetic of the Secret Garden even using other plants if the described ones were unavailable. If what I ordered was not available they could have told me when I placed my order over the phone. It did not look like something someone would want to display in their home in remembrance of a loved one. And that is the reason we decided on live plants instead of cut flowers. When I called to express my dismay at the appearance of the product. They said that that was what I ordered. And what did I want them to do? I told them they could send another arrangement to the deceased's daughter. They said they didn't deliver to where she lived. Needless to say I and my neighbors are very disappointed . I have ordered flowers before and never had an experience where what I ordered and what was delivered was so underwhelming! The main problem is that we wanted to express our sympathy for our dear neighbor with something that looked peaceful and joyful and timeless. What we sent was what one of my neighbors described as, "your uncle went to Home Depot for some plants and picked up a Dollar Tree basket garden."
